The History of Haunted El Paso

El Paso’s haunted history dates back to the 19th century, when the city was a major stop on the El Paso-San Antonio Road. This route was used by cowboys, outlaws, and travelers seeking refuge from the harsh desert environment. The city’s location on the Rio Grande River also made it a strategic point for trade and commerce.

The History of Downtown El Paso

Downtown El Paso has a rich and complex history that spans over a century. The area was once a thriving commercial center, with shops, restaurants, and entertainment venues. However, with the rise of suburbanization and the construction of the Interstate Highway System, the area began to decline. Many businesses closed, and the population dwindled. Some of the key events that shaped the history of Downtown El Paso include: + The construction of the El Paso Downtown Historic District in 1978, which recognized the area’s cultural and architectural significance. + The development of the Plaza Theatre in the 1920s, which became a popular venue for live performances and films. + The establishment of the De Soto Hotel in 1927, which was a luxury hotel that catered to the city’s elite.
